2012-07-24 18 views
6

Dodałem plik, a także zatwierdzono webpageone fresh.rhtml. Zostawiłem spację w nazwie. Kiedy spróbować, aby go usunąć, używając:Git usuń plik z miejscem w nazwie

git rm -f /webpageone fresh.rhtml 

otrzymuję ten błąd:

pathspec '/webpageone' did not match any files. 

Próbowałem usuwając kolejny plik i to działało ... Więc problem jest odstęp. Jak mogę to usunąć?

Odpowiedz

15

To jest problem powłoki, a nie problem git. Musisz uciec z kosmosu. To powinno działać:

git rm -f /webpageone\ fresh.rhtml 

Chyba to powinno również pracować:

git rm -f "/webpageone fresh.rhtml" 
+0

wielkie dzięki :) –

+0

użyłem drugie polecenie wspomniano tutaj, ale to nie działa. Działał po usunięciu slasha w drugim poleceniu. git rm -f "Nowy tekst Document.txt" – nccsbim071